      <title>Breakfast Recipe of Bountiful Vegetable Pie</title>
      <link>https://www.appletreelanebb.com/blog/breakfast-recipe-of-bountiful-vegetable-pie</link>
      <description>Read Breakfast Recipe of Bountiful Vegetable Pie from Apple Tree Lane Bed &amp; Breakfast</description>
      <content:encoded>&lt;div&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;img src="https://irp.cdn-website.com/9fb4ed70/dms3rep/multi/hax4dlfh2nueci6ptxgh.jpeg" alt="A close up of a pizza on a plate on a table."/&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          We always hope when you eat breakfast at the Apple Tree Lane Bed &amp;amp; Breakfast, Waupaca, WI, that it is both delicious and different.  We try to serve  breakfast recipes that you don’t often make at home.  Delicious and different does not necessarily equate to difficult or time-consuming either.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          This Bountiful Vegetable Pie is one of those wonderful recipes that is tasty and has a beautiful presentation.  Because of all the many vegetables that make up this recipe, and the chopping required, you do need to allow adequate prep time.  Although I make this dish year-around, you can imagine how good vegies right out of your garden are in this recipe.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          You can vary the ingredients based on both what your vegetable preference are, but also what type of bread you like. Don’t be afraid to experiment.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Preheat oven to 350 degrees and grease a 10″ spring form pan.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;b&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;em&gt;&#xD;
        
            Ingredients:
           &#xD;
      &lt;/em&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/b&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          1 lg red onion, thinly sliced
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          4 medium yellow squash and 2 medium zucchini,  cut into 1/4 inch slices
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          1 red, yellow, and green bell peppers, cut into 1/4 inch strips
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          8 oz. fresh mushrooms, sliced
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          4 garlic cloves, minced
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          1/4 cup extra-virgin olive oil
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          6 eggs
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          1/4 cup heavy cream
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          2 teaspoons salt &amp;amp; freshly ground pepper
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          10 oz. Swiss Cheese, shredded
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          8 oz. cream cheese, cubed
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          2 cups dry French bread, cubes
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Scallions, chopped, to taste
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;em&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;b&gt;&#xD;
        
            How To
           &#xD;
      &lt;/b&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/em&gt;&#xD;
    
          :
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           Saute’ the onion, squash, zucchini, bell peppers, mushrooms, and garlic in the ol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at for 15-20 minutes, until vegies are tender-crisp.  Whisk the eggs, heavy cream, salt and pepper in a bowl until blended.  Stir in the Swiss cheese, cream cheese and bread cubes,.
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           Add the sauteed vegies to the egg mixture and mix well.  Spoon the egg mixture into the spring form pan, packing it tightly.  Place the spring form pan on a baking sheet, lined with tin foil.  Bake 1 hour or until firm to the touch, puffed, and golden brown.  Cover with foil if necessary to prevent over browning.  Sprinkle with scallions and cut into wedges.  Serve hot, at room temperature or chilled.
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Bon Appetit!!

      <title>Decadent Cinnamon French Toast Souffle’</title>
      <link>https://www.appletreelanebb.com/blog/decadent-cinnamon-french-toast-souffle</link>
      <description>Read Decadent Cinnamon French Toast Souffle' from Apple Tree Lane Bed &amp; Breakfast</description>
      <content:encoded>&lt;div&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;img src="https://irp.cdn-website.com/9fb4ed70/dms3rep/multi/k0vxtuflzc5h49aedlhw.jpeg" alt="A cup of coffee , a french press , and a vase of flowers are on a kitchen counter."/&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          This decadent Cinnamon French Toast Souffle’ is both delicious and really quite easy.  I remember when I first opened the Apple Tree Lane Bed &amp;amp; Breakfast, Waupaca, WI, 12 years ago, and heard the word “souffle”, I automatically thought “difficult”.  But this keeper of a French Toast recipe, is truly easy, and is made in a 13×9 inch pan, making it  perfect for a larger group, brunch, or that special breakfast gathering.  It will be sure to wow!
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Interestingly enough, I found an adaptation of this recipe, years ago, stuck it in my recipe book binder, and never made it.  It must have been that word, “souffle”!?
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          The reason it was finally tried was for two reasons.  One, we have a delightful group that have come to stay at the B&amp;amp;B for the weekend for several years now.  I try to make different recipes, so guests get the culinary variety!  So I was in search of a new recipe I know I have not tried and served.  Two, when grocery shopping, I came across “Monkey Bread” ~ a breakfast style bread made with cinnamon and raisins.  It looked and smelled yummy, so I picked up two loaves and knew I would do some type of French Toast with it.  I of course have heard of Monkey Bread, I am not sure I ever bought it.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          You can use whatever bread you want for this recipe, such as a loaf of Raisin Bread or other good specialty bread.  However, I would encourage you to try the Monkey Bread.  And, oh, there was one piece of bread left, when I put the souffle in the oven, so I just toasted it and ate it with a hot cup of French-pressed coffee in my kitchen, while preparing the remainder of the meal.  Yes, I did taste test the souffle too – a must for the Innkeeper prior to serving guests!
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Here is the recipe…Enjoy!!
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;b&gt;&#xD;
      
           Decadent French Toast Souffle
          &#xD;
    &lt;/b&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;b&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;em&gt;&#xD;
        
            Ingredients:
           &#xD;
      &lt;/em&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/b&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          1-1 1/2 loaves (depending on size of the loaf) of Monkey Bread (or specialty breakfast bread of choice) -cubed
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          12 oz. cream cheese, softened
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          6 oz. butter
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          3/4 cup real maple syrup, divided
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          10 eggs
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          3 cups 1/2 &amp;amp; 1/2
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          cinnamon &amp;amp; sugar
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;em&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;b&gt;&#xD;
        
            How To:
           &#xD;
      &lt;/b&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/em&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Place bread cubes in a well greased (butter) 13×9 inch baking pan
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Mix cream cheese, butter, and 1/4 cup of the real maple syrup.  Spread cream cheese mixture over top of bread.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Beat eggs, 1/2 &amp;amp; 1/2, and 1/2 cup of the real maple syrup.  Pour mixture over the bread, cover, and refrigerate over night.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Sprinkle with sugar and cinnamon on top before baking.  Bake in pre-heated, 350 degree oven, for 60-70 minutes.  It puffs up and looks so pretty coming out of the oven, but note, it will “fall” upon cooling.  All good though!
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Dust with powdered sugar before serving!
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Bon Appetit!!

      <title>The Best Bars In Waupaca For Summer</title>
      <link>https://www.appletreelanebb.com/blog/the-best-bars-in-waupaca-for-summer</link>
      <description>Read The Best Bars In Waupaca For Summer from Apple Tree Lane Bed &amp; Breakfast</description>
      <content:encoded>&lt;div&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;img src="https://irp.cdn-website.com/9fb4ed70/dms3rep/multi/bglbj5gkjos38ijnwar4.jpeg" alt="A boat is docked at a dock on a lake at sunset."/&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           There is something special about summer in Waupaca and the water has a lot to do with it.  So it should come as no surprise that our top picks for the best bars in Waupaca in the summer are places on or near the lakes.  Waupaca is home to 22 spring-fed Chain ‘o Lakes, and numerous other pristine lakes and rivers.  When it is sunny and warm, and a cool beverage and good food is needed after some recreation, make sure you check out some of our faves.
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
        
             Situated right on Taylor Lake, one of the 22 Chain ‘o Lakes in Waupaca, is 
           &#xD;
      &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;a href="http://clearwaterharbor.com/"&gt;&#xD;
      
           ClearWater Harbor
          &#xD;
    &lt;/a&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
        
            .  Although offering both indoor and outdoor seating, nothing beats the outdoor bar and restaurant, under the umbrella tables or on the covered deck.  Although famous for their “shroom” burgers and  “shroom” birds with sour cream and chive fries, the salads and mahi mahi sandwich are very good.  Get your favorite beverage in a plastic cup and walk out on the docks.  Waitress service is also provided dockside, as boats pull up while cruising on the Chain.  Save room for an ice cream at “Moo’s”.
            &#xD;
        &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           Check out ClearWater Harbor’s band schedule too.  Our favorite thing to do on a Sunday afternoon, is to go to their floating stage to hear some good area bands playing from approximately 3-7pm.  Sitting on the pier and dangling your feet in the water, or better yet, hopping  into the knee deep water and dancing and splashing is summer fun at its best.
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           We would be remiss if we didn’t tell you to take a boat cruise on an authentic sternwheeler, for a narrated 1 1/2 hour ride around the Chain.  The Lady-of-the-Lakes, also launches from ClearWater Harbor, and is able to take you to a few more lakes due to the boats lower profile. It is the perfect way to get an overview of the Chain.  You may even want to rent a pontoon the next day and do your own exploring.
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;a href="http://www.indiancrossingcasino.com/"&gt;&#xD;
      
           The Indian Crossing Casino
          &#xD;
    &lt;/a&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
        
             is really not a casino at all, but a waterfront bar, restaurant, and most assuredly a music venue.  Opening its doors in 1945, this historic entertainment venue, has hosted the likes of the Beach Boys, Herman’s Hermits and the Everly Brothers to name just a few. Under new ownership, this acoustically superior venue, has now brought back a nice line-up of musicians, where last year, we personally enjoyed The BoDeans.  Located right on beautiful Columbia Lake on the Chain,  the food and beverages can be enjoyed with an open water view.  Yes, boats can pull right up and dock and a large grassy area with picnic tables makes for a nice addition.
            &#xD;
        &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Next to the Indian Crossing Casino is “Dings Dock” where the famous Crystal River Canoe Trips begin.  Walk on over and plan some fun for the next day.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
        
            A short walk from there, you can find another favorite, 
           &#xD;
      &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;a href="http://www.wheelhouserestaurant.com/"&gt;&#xD;
      
           The Wheelhouse Restaurant
          &#xD;
    &lt;/a&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
        
            , all freshly prepared food.  A favorite is the pizza and if you love a good pastrami sandwich, this is generous and lean.  Both indoor and outdoor dining/bar is offered here too with views of the Chain across the street.  Every other Saturday in the summer, a “Grillin” and music event is offered at noon.  I just biked there last week, where the owners of the Wheelhouse and crew were busy grilling the Steak Fry (absolutely delicious) and the band was performing on the outdoor stage, to all of our delight.  Across the parking lot from The Wheelhouse is 
           &#xD;
      &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;a href="http://www.wheelhouserestaurant.com/scoopers/index.html"&gt;&#xD;
      
           Scoopers
          &#xD;
    &lt;/a&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;a href="http://www.wheelhouserestaurant.com/scoopers/index.html"&gt;&#xD;
      
            
          &#xD;
    &lt;/a&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
        
            ice cream, a must!  The portions are huge so be aware before you order a double scoop.
           &#xD;
      &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Waupaca is home to many good and casual restaurants/bars but  to many to mention in this one blog.  So stay-tuned for a second installment!
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Cheers to a refreshing and delicious Waupaca summer!

      <title>Bird Watching, Birding in Waupaca, Wisconsin</title>
      <link>https://www.appletreelanebb.com/blog/bird-watching-birding-in-waupaca-wisconsin</link>
      <description>Read Bird Watching, Birding in Waupaca, Wisconsin from Apple Tree Lane Bed &amp; Breakfast</description>
      <content:encoded>&lt;div&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;img src="https://irp.cdn-website.com/9fb4ed70/dms3rep/multi/tp7lmmomqukvauginimu.jpeg" alt="A close up of a tree with lots of branches and leaves."/&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           We recently had some guests at our Apple Tree Lane B&amp;amp;B who came for the bird watching.  Now, I absolutely love nature, but I can’t say I was an official bird watcher or birder.  Yes, I learned from these guests that there is a difference, if you wanted to get technical.  Bird watchers look at birds; birders look for them.
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           So to continue the story, they had their binoculars and camera in hand and excitedly headed out to roam our  7.5 acres and 400 ft. of Crystal River frontage, set among a historic apple orchard.  I did tell them about our eagles nest down by the river, perched high up in an evergreen tree, across one of our two ponds.  I told them right where to look, as the size was so big, you couldn’t miss it, if you knew where to spot it.  The last time I was down there, the timing was such that I was able to see the eagle fly out of the nest, and right over my head.  Quite a sight!
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           I also told them that they didn’t want to miss the geese that had built a nest close to the pond.  The mother goose was guarding the 3 eggs that I saw and the father wasn’t far away.  I could see they were close to hatching.  A family in the making—nature at its best!
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           My last tip was to make sure they go out on our covered porch, as the robins and wrens had built nests in our grapevines and also couldn’t resist building in our hanging ferns.  Really, all the bird houses and zillion trees weren’t what you wanted for your house??!!  Ok then, home sweet home it is!  I will just carefully water those plants!  I have taken the time to watch them build the nests, protect their eggs, and then fly with the worms for feedings after the eggs have hatched.  I had even watched the baby robins fly out of the nest for the first time and hop along the ground.  I remember hoping the mother would not be far away to help…when would they fly?!
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           Across from the covered porch is a white fenced garden with lots of perennials, bird bath, bird houses and feeder.  I knew the hummingbirds quite well in this garden, and could watch their graceful motions for a long time!
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
            
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;span&gt;&#xD;
      
           Wait a minute…I do like birds but how do I make the leap to become a birder!?  Your life is better with birds in it, they say!  For all the beginners like me, it is a simple 3-step process:
           &#xD;
      &lt;br/&gt;&#xD;
    &lt;/span&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          1)  Get excited and read up!  Our guests told us their recommendation of “Pederson’s Bird Guide Book”.  This field guide shows you the kind of birds, where they live, what seasons…  Don’t worry now about how to identify, just what’s out there.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          2)  Gear up!  Buy a pair of binoculars, a nice camera, and a spotting scope
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          3)  Get out there!  Look, listen, learn.  Be amazed at the wonder of nature..
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Back to our birding guests.  In just a few short hours, they returned to the Inn, with the following list of the birds they saw:
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          Candada Goose, Wood Duck, House Wren, American Robin, Baltimore Oriole, Rufous-Sided Towhee, Chickadee, Starling, Yellow Warbler, Yellow Rumped Warbler, Hummingbird, Morning Dove, Eagle, Red Winged Black Woodpecker, and Black Warbler.
         &#xD;
  &lt;/p&gt;&#xD;
&lt;/div&gt;&#xD;
&lt;div data-rss-type="text"&gt;&#xD;
  &lt;p&gt;&#xD;
    
          With their confirmation that our land alone was terrific for birding coupled with their enthusiasm, I am now a bird watcher—officially!
